Romanos Petrosyan Receives a Monthly Salary Exceeding 5 Million Drams: 'Hraparak'
Romanos Petrosyan, who was appointed as the temporary manager of HEC on July 18, is reportedly receiving a salary of approximately 5.2 million drams. The obligation to pay Romanos Petrosyan such a high salary has been placed on the shoulders of the owner of HEC, Samvel Karaptyan, by a decision of the Public Services Regulatory Commission, according to 'Hraparak' newspaper.
For comparison, when serving as the head of the State Supervision Service, Romanos earned a monthly salary of 790,000 drams.
